Definition

Definition of oak leaf - Reverso English Dictionary

Noun

1.
plantleaf from an oak tree
  • The oak leaf fell from the tree.
2.
militarysymbol of rank in military insignia
  • He wore an oak leaf on his uniform to signify his rank..
badge emblem insignia
3.
artRaredesign element in art or insigniaRare
  • The uniform had an oak leaf insignia.
